KARACHI: The Karachi Tax Bar Association (KTBA) has urged the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) to extend the last date for filing of the annual statement by 15 days.

In a letter to FBR, the tax bar argued that since most of their members were pre-occupied with filing of amnesty declarations (local and foreign) which also has the same final date of July 31, 2018, therefore, they failed to meet the deadline.

The date for filing of annual statement under Income Tax Ordinance, 2001 is requested to be extended by 15 days up to August 15.
